Duties you will be responsible for:

  • Under the general direction of the Imaging Manager, perform examinations of patients of ages 16 or above for the purpose of assisting in the diagnosis of patient illness.
  • Position patients for Fibro Scan using patient positioning methods and protective equipment as necessary.
  • Perform Fibro Scan imaging procedures on appropriate anatomical regions in accordance with accepted standards of practice.
  • Take clear images. Ensure Fibro Scan being performed is consistent with the physician's order. Must refrain from comments regarding the outcome of the exam in front of the patient unless instructed to do so by the provider.
  • Greet patients and make them feel welcome. Demonstrate concern for patients within or outside of the organization, effectively responding to their needs and problems. Commit to increasing customer satisfaction.
  • Ensure commitments to customers are met.
  • Gather appropriate clinical information. Turn over Fibro Scan room efficiently between patients to keep patient flow. Be thorough and timely in communication. Utilize available resources effectively, organize own work, and possess effective time management skills.
  • Collaborate with Imaging Coordinators to ensure all pertinent information is well documented and accounted for.
  • Ensure patients are seen at their appointment time and notify them if there are any delays. Follow quality assurance guidelines and maintain patient confidentiality.
  • Complete and sign Patient Screening form and explain the procedure to the patient.
  • Maintain patient care, comfort, and safety during transport to and from the exam table and during the exam.
  • Maintain technical competency through continued education and participation in company-sponsored training programs.
  • Cooperate with facility healthcare personnel and comply with facility policies and procedures.
  • Perform equipment quality checks and troubleshoot problems. Call for service and notify all pertinent team members.
  • Maintain a clean environment in the exam and control rooms.
